BJHS League Track and Field
The Baldwin Junior High School track and field teams competed at the Frontier League meet May 3 in Gardner. Three of the four BJHS teams won the team championships.
Brian Wright, an eighth grader at Baldwin Junior High School, broke the Frontier League meet record in the 800-meter and 1,600-meter runs Saturday. Wright ran 2:07.3 in the 800 and 4;48.63 in the 1,600. He also won the high jump by clearing 5 feet, 9 inches.
